The Associate Construction Project Manager is responsible for assisting Senior PM’s and PM’s with the coordination of store construction projects based on the priorities and needs of the company.

This individual will effectively exhibit JD Finish Line’s core values of Customer, People, Winning, Community, and Financial Responsibility in everything they do by performing the following key duties :

Assists with JD North America & Finish Line construction projects

Partners with internal and contracted Project Managers on construction details as needed

Coordinates and assists with field change orders from general contractors through the contracted Project Manager

Assists with special projects and initiatives as needed

Collaborate directly with external vendors to ensure receipt and review of proposals for all owner-supplied items

Coordinate on-site delivery with material vendors in conjunction with the construction schedule, the Project Manager, and Procurement Team

Prepares the store project file system for use by architects and internal members in the drawing process

Prepare project file systems and template documents for GC’s, architects, and stakeholders

Utilizes good prioritization, organizational, and multi-tasking abilities.

Performs analysis of project plans and specifications.

Assists Project Managers in reviews, conditions, and approval of all GC bids received.

Tracks project-specific Capital Expenditure costs in conjunction with the Cost Management Team; provides reporting as needed.

Monitors and ensures schedule performance and quality workmanship of construction.

May travel during store construction to ensure premium execution and brand standards

Reviews and processes change proposals, proposal requests, supplemental instructions, and other contract documents.

Assists in organizing construction progress meetings, including preparing meeting minutes, updating and distributing schedules, approval tracking, etc.

Documents and processes all departmental submittals

Lucernex administrator responsibilities, including but not limited to, creating and training new members, process kick-offs, budget tracking, reporting, etc...

Additional duties and projects as required. Roles and responsibilities could change based on program needs.

Required Education & Experience

Bachelor’s degree (B.A.) in engineering, architecture, or project management from a four-year college or university, or equivalent experience is required.

Minimum of 2 years experience in construction, store facilities, or a design role with a specialty retailer

Required Computer and / or Technical Skills

Proficiency in Microsoft Word, Excel, Projects, PowerPoint, Google Suite, and Smartsheets.

Ability to read and interpret Construction Drawings and Details.

Experience with Lucernex or web-based project management programs is advantageous.
